Output 50d668a68fc0363558a7ad2fdb07ede8747845d21f8cfc6e45d6f3d8d5d73e4e:1

value
1232157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84468f9ad535c0c6d5844feb5038c3a813f2104b OP_EQUAL
address
3DkReXVcT7Ni84UZsXSDJGdfajstzZvVnE
transaction
50d668a68fc0363558a7ad2fdb07ede8747845d21f8cfc6e45d6f3d8d5d73e4e
spent
true